I Love Siquijor Signage
I Love Siquijor
Located just a few meters from Poblacion port and beside the historic St. Francis of Assisi Church, the colorful “I Love Siquijor” sign has become a popular photo spot and instant landmark of the island’s welcoming atmosphere. Set against the stunning blue of the sea and framed by lush greenery, it’s not just a sign it’s a statement of charm and local pride.

Tips for Visitors
Best time to go: Early morning or late afternoon for soft lighting and fewer people.
Get there easily: Just a 3‑min tricycle or motorbike ride (₱20‑50 per person), or drive ~7 km south from Siquijor town, parking is available
Bring a tripod or friend: Ideal for group or solo shots, selfies are fun, but a tripod gives more flexibility.
Check the weather: A clear, sunny day makes for brighter photos; post-rain clouds can add drama.
Combine with other stops: Visit St. Francis Church, Poblacion Beach, local murals, and nearby food stalls in one go
Interact locally: Grab a quick snack, souvenir, or refreshing coconut juice from nearby vendors & savor the island vibe
Fee Rate
Free to visit: There’s no entrance or photo fee at all. It’s right by the port area and open access for everyone
